How are punters playing the title games?

The great story of Tom Brady and the Tampa Bay Buccaneers and the rise of Buffalo Bills in the second half did not move the punters much.

Gamblers generally tend towards favorites and losers, and this is the case for both conference championship games. The Kansas City Chiefs and Green Bay Packers are getting the most bets, according to BetMGM data analyst John Ewing. Balances are also preferred by bettors.

After all, it is difficult to bet against Patrick Mahomes and Aaron Rodgers.

Packers, Chiefs are popular bets

Here are the side and total stake percentages for each conference championship game via Ewing:

74% of Packers bets -3.5
65% of bets on Packers-Bucs over 51.5
60% of Chiefs bets -3.5
55% of bets on Chiefs-Bills over 54.5

The most interesting part of this could be the line movement in the NFC game.

Even though three quarters of the bets are arriving at the Packers, the line continues to move in the opposite direction. Buccaneers were +4, then dropped to +3.5 and were +3 in some books on Sunday morning. This type of reverse line movement is an indication that sharp and respected punters are in the Buccaneers with the tips.

The Packers have been a steamroller for the latter part of the season, especially in attack. But Brady and the Bucs were also very good. There is a good reason why sharps like Bucs are more than a field goal.

Gamblers expect many points

The common theme among the games is the quality quarterback game and efficient attacks.

Even though the snow forecast in Green Bay and temperatures are in their 20s, punters still expect an offensive show between Brady and Rodgers. This is reflected in the number of overbets.

The battle between Josh Allen and Patrick Mahomes is another fun one, with punters leaving despite a high total. Allen played very well, as the Bills have won nine of their last 10 games, including two playoff wins. Mahomes is coming out of a concussion and bothered with the toe turf, but he is still a great quarterback and the Kansas City attack can score in a hurry.

The NFL will have two major clashes to determine who plays in the Super Bowl LV. If the punters are right, we will see many points on Sunday.
